Noctilucent clouds were observed over Iran and Syria in the winter of 1972 and over the Baltic in the winter of 1973. Due to the unusual nature of these phenomena at the times and places noted they are described in some detail. Problems relating to the study of noctilucent clouds are discussed, and the need for additional weather stations to view them is affirmed.
